Airport Operations

LFXA is a military airport at 812 feet MSL with two runways: 01L/19R (6539x98 ft, hard surface) and 01R/19L (2625x328 ft). Contact Amberieu Approach on 120.22 and Tower on 122.10.

Military airport - operations may be restricted. Runway 01L has 663-foot displaced threshold, Runway 01R has 427-foot displaced threshold.
